可能由于以下原因导致无法连接:
以下是可能的解决方法。
重新配置Apache服务器 确保Apache服务器已正确安装并正确配置。对于Windows用户,请参阅Apache文档和相关教程,以确保服务器已正确配置为运行PHP应用程序。
确认PHP已正确安装并配置 确认PHP已正确安装并配置并且与Apache服务器配对。请检查php.ini文件中的配置和Apache配置文件中的PHP模块。
检查防火墙和安全软件设置 检查防火墙和其他安全软件设置,以确保它们未阻止与Apache服务器的连接。您可能需要在防火墙设置中添加Apache服务器的例外。
示例代码:
//连接到本地主机上的Apache服务器 $server = "localhost"
//连接到指定端口上的Apache服务器 $port = "80"
//获取当前页面的URL $current_url = "http://".$_SERVER['HTTP_HOST'].$_SERVER['REQUEST_URI'];
//使用PHP的cURL库从服务器获取响应 $ch = curl_init(); curl_setopt($ch, CURLOPT_URL, $current_url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); $output = curl_exec($ch); curl_close($ch);
//输出从服务器收到的响应 echo $output